Sažetak
Artistically created world emerged from situation of cataclysmic plague, created in the television series The Walking Dead (AMC, 2010.), for (contemporary) human is the World- Without: law, external control, state institutions, monetary and banking system, a network of everyday tasks, obligations and addictions, technology and it's products… Such a World-Without dismantles and strips human beings to the very essence. Author is using this ambivalent substrate, as well as it's exemplar potencial, to On the one hand, author provides yet another questioning and interpretation of the deepest human moral groundings, in wich he refers on Nietsczhe, Kant and Ortega y Gasset. On the other hand, he is focusing on the causes and origin of the State- how completely free and independent individuals in a state of nature, are establishing Goverment and Laws. In his argument he relyes on Hobbes, Locke, Rousseau and Machiavelli. At last, using Aurelius Augustines argumentation, author is faceing with the question of evil in a context of human free-will, as well as in the ontological sense.
